…Also, Vivaldi's Four Seasons Another example is the motet "Praise the Lord" by Michel Corrette (1709-95), who arranged "Spring" from "Praise the Lord." After the Classical period, along with many folk song arrangements by Haydn and Beethoven, piano arrangements of symphonies and operas, such as Liszt's series of "paraphrases," became popular. This shows that music had become accessible to lovers in general. *Some of the terminology explanations that mention "paraphrase" are listed below.
